CVE-2023-31454

CVSS v3 Score
7.5
High

Vulnerability Description

Incorrect Permission Assignment for Critical Resource Vulnerability in Apache Software Foundation Apache InLong.This issue affects Apache InLong: from 1.2.0 through 1.6.0. The attacker can bind any cluster, even if he is not the cluster owner. Users are advised to upgrade to Apache InLong's 1.7.0 or cherry-pick [1] to solve it.[1] https://github.com/apache/inlong/pull/7947 https://github.com/apache/inlong/pull/7947
